From: Ruan Jinjie Date: Thu, 27 Jul 2023 11:57:26 +0000 (+0800) Subject: gpio: davinci: Remove redundant dev_err_probe() X-Git-Tag: v6.6-rc1~164^2~57 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=73561d281631630748fd94bca120a79076b52266;p=thirdparty%2Fkernel%2Flinux.git gpio: davinci: Remove redundant dev_err_probe() There is no need to call the dev_err_probe() function directly to print a custom message when handling an error from platform_get_irq() function as it is going to display an appropriate error message in case of a failure. Signed-off-by: Ruan Jinjie Reviewed-by: Andy Shevchenko Signed-off-by: Bartosz Golaszewski --- diff --git a/drivers/gpio/gpio-davinci.c b/drivers/gpio/gpio-davinci.c index fff510d86e311..8db5717bdabe5 100644 --- a/drivers/gpio/gpio-davinci.c +++ b/drivers/gpio/gpio-davinci.c @@ -236,7 +236,7 @@ static int davinci_gpio_probe(struct platform_device *pdev) for (i = 0; i < nirq; i++) { chips->irqs[i] = platform_get_irq(pdev, i); if (chips->irqs[i] < 0) - return dev_err_probe(dev, chips->irqs[i], "IRQ not populated\n"); + return chips->irqs[i]; } chips->chip.label = dev_name(dev);